Moroccan carpets are renowned for their rich colors, intricate designs, and exceptional quality. Each creation is a work of beauty that tells a story through its threads. From the traditional techniques used to the symbols embedded within, Moroccan rugs offer a window into the history of this fascinating country.
Customarily, rug production was a family practice in Morocco, passed down through generations. Artisans would weave rugs using locally sourced materials, often incorporating colors derived from plants and insects.

Beneath My Feet: The Rich History of Moroccan Carpets
Each stride taken across a traditional Moroccan carpet reveals a history woven with artistry, tradition, and cultural significance. These carpets, often passed down through generations, serve as intricate tapestries of storytelling, their vibrant designs reflecting the nomadic spirit and rich heritage of Moroccan tribes.
The craftsmanship involved in creating these masterpieces is truly remarkable. Skilled artisans, often toiling for months or even years, meticulously interlace thousands of threads by hand, utilizing vivid dyes derived from plants and minerals.
The result is a breathtaking work of art that not only enhances any space but also serves as a tangible connection to the past. From the bold geometric patterns here commonly seen in Berber carpets to the detailed floral designs found in urban pieces, each Moroccan carpet tells a unique story, inviting us to explore deeper into the rich cultural tapestry of Morocco.
